Transaction 28160e63bb69ff60bd8e4c033814429ed3ead7408041c3294b629869dcb96f2b
1 Input
2 Outputs
- 28160e63bb69ff60bd8e4c033814429ed3ead7408041c3294b629869dcb96f2b:0
- 28160e63bb69ff60bd8e4c033814429ed3ead7408041c3294b629869dcb96f2b:1
value 101625000
address 13wNkcKYdokBiNj5uF3TVvZjwCoxB5Nzmk
value 2381345845
address 14bYhZQXMrSWrXg8RpgvYNdkRg3NTH42uh